Scope 3 for electronics manufacturers: getting component data from suppliers

Purchased components are the largest line in an electronics footprint, and the data belongs to suppliers who mostly don't have it. How to run the request as a campaign.

A tray of components crosses your goods-in bench having already spent nearly everything it will ever emit. The cleanrooms, the high-purity gases and the hundreds of process steps are behind it. Your soldering line will add very little.

That is why an electronics footprint is won or lost on one line. The GHG Protocol files purchased goods under scope 3, category 1, and in this industry the category does not merely lead, it leaves everything else far behind: printed circuit boards, connectors, displays and enclosures each arrive with their own embodied burden on top of the semiconductors. Your own assembly, testing and packing sit in scopes 1 and 2, are worth measuring cleanly from the meters, and will not move the total.

The awkward part is structural. The largest share of your footprint was emitted in factories you have never seen, by suppliers who mostly have not measured it either, and who are receiving the same email from their customers that you are receiving from yours.

Estimate first, then ask the few who matter

The reflex on discovering that the data belongs to suppliers is to survey all of them. Resist it. A four-hundred-supplier questionnaire produces a trickle of unusable answers and a reputation for spam, and it burns the goodwill you will need next year.

Work in the opposite order. Build the first version of category 1 from your own records: spend by supplier and by component family from the accounting export, multiplied by monetary factors, ADEME's Base Empreinte or Ecoinvent for the international chains. The result is imprecise, you should say so in the report, and it does the one thing you need first. It ranks. Electronics purchasing concentrates, and a modest number of suppliers will usually carry most of the estimated emissions.

Those suppliers, and only those, get the request. Every hour spent on the tail is an hour taken from the head of the list.

Ask for little, precisely

The campaign email that works is short and answerable. Three requests, in descending order of ambition:

  1. Your company-level footprint, scopes 1, 2 and 3, with the year and the method.
  2. Product-level carbon data for the references we buy, if you have it. Some large component makers now publish product carbon footprints; most suppliers do not, and a company-level figure with revenue lets you allocate honestly in the meantime.
  3. If you have neither, when? A date is an answer. It feeds next year's campaign and tells purchasing which relationships to develop.

Ask for the method behind any figure every time: which standard, which factor database, which year. Supplier numbers you cannot place methodologically cannot be compared or safely summed, and mixed-method category 1 totals are how a footprint drifts into fiction while looking more precise every year.

Good to know: distributors sit between you and many component makers, and the good ones are turning carbon data into a service, aggregating manufacturer figures for the references they sell. Before writing to forty component makers individually, ask your two or three main distributors what they can already provide.

Make it a campaign, not correspondence

A campaign has a list, a deadline, a reminder cycle and a place where answers land. Correspondence has none of those, which is why it produces a folder of PDFs nobody can total. Route it through the supplier-management process purchasing already runs for quality documents and REACH declarations, so carbon becomes one more line in an existing relationship rather than a stranger asking favors. Purchasing should sign the request, because suppliers answer buyers.

Record everything, including the silences. "No data, committed to 2027" is campaign output, not a failure. Next year's campaign starts from this year's table, asks the committed suppliers to deliver, and moves one more tier of the ranking from monetary estimate to declared data.

So run the first campaign narrow and finish it, rather than running a wide one that never closes. The ratchet is slow, a few suppliers a year, but it compounds, and it improves your own answer to the customer whose email started all of this.

FAQ

Why is scope 3 category 1 so large for electronics manufacturers?

Because semiconductor fabrication and component manufacturing are energy-intensive, and those emissions arrive embodied in every purchased part. Cleanrooms, high-purity gases, and hundreds of process steps sit upstream of a bill of materials, so purchased components typically outweigh a manufacturer's own assembly operations many times over.

How do you get carbon data from electronics suppliers?

Rank suppliers first using a monetary estimate built from your own purchasing data, then ask only the largest contributors. Request their company-level footprint with method and year, product-level data only if it exists, or a committed date otherwise. Route the request through purchasing as a single campaign with a deadline and reminders.

What if suppliers have no carbon data at all?

Expect it: most do not yet. Keep those supplier lines on monetary factors, record the refusal or the committed date, and re-ask next year. A supplier committing to measure by a given date is a useful campaign outcome, and repeated campaigns move the biggest lines from estimate to declared data a few suppliers at a time.
